BAKED BEANS (CROCK POT)
These are the best baked beans I've ever tried, bar none. The beans need to soak for at least 12 hours before being used in the recipe.

Steps:
- Rinse soaked beans and place in large pan with enough fresh water to cover.
- Cook, covered, over medium heat for one hour or until tender.
- While beans cook, sauté bacon in a skillet until lightly browned, remove and set aside, then lightly sauté the chopped onions in the remaining bacon fat until translucent. Remove onions and set aside.
- In a saucepan, combine maple syrup, molasses, pepper, mustard, ketchup, tomato paste, brown sugar, Tabasco, the orange juice, the pineapple juice, the coffee and the stock. Cook over medium heat for 1 hour, stirring occasionally.
- Combine beans, sauce, onions and bacon in a crock pot. There should be enough liquid to cover the beans generously. If not, add some more stock, or combination of juices.
- Cook at low for 12 hours, at high for 8.
- Taste for seasoning near the end of the cooking time and add salt if needed.

TEXAS-STYLE BAKED BEANS
Take the time to make up a batch of these authentic Texas baked beans the next time you have an outdoor cookout. They are sure to be a hit! Steps:
-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Grease a 9x13-inch baking dish with 1 tablespoon butter.
- Heat o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Saute onion and garlic in hot oil until onion begins to soften, 5 to 7 minutes. Add bacon, bell pepper, and jalapeno peppers; cook and stir until bacon is browned, 7 to 10 minutes more.
- Stir beer, barbeque sauce, brown sugar, and molasses together in a large bowl; add pinto beans and bacon mixture. Season with garlic salt and black pepper. Pour beans mixture into the prepared baking dish.
- Bake in the preheated oven until bubbling and browned, about 45 minutes.

COFFEE BAKED BEANS
Looking for a new baked beans recipe for the summer? These baked beans are really simple to make, perfectly baked, and have the right balance of flavors. Steps:
- 1.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ees.
- 2. Cook the chopped bacon in a pot over medium heat until browned (about 10 minutes).
- 3. Remove the bacon with a slotted spoon, reserving the bacon grease in the pan. Drain the bacon on paper towels.
- 4. Add the chopped onions to the pot with the bacon grease and cook for 15 minutes over medium-low heat, or until caramelized.
- 5. Remove the pot from the heat. Add the bacon back to the pot as well as the remaining ingredients.
- 6. Stir it all together.
- 7. Pour the beans into a greased 8" baking dish and bake at 350 degrees for 2 hours.
- 8. Remove the beans from the oven and let sit for 5 minutes before serving.
THICK & RICH CANNED BAKED BEANS
Want to know how to make canned baked beans taste homemade? These Canned Baked Beans take store-bought canned beans and dress them up with bacon and other flavorings for that "from scratch" taste! Bake in a cast iron skillet or dutch oven for a thick and rich side dish perfect for all your summer bbqs and picnics.

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350°
- In a 12-inch cast iron skillet over medium heat cook bacon until crispy. Remove with a slotted spoon. Drain all but 2-3 tbsp of bacon grease.
- Add onion, peppers, garlic, and jalapeno and cook for 4-5 minutes, until tender.
- Add remaining ingredients except for 1 can of beans. Stir well. Then add in the last can and stir carefully. The pan will be very full.
- Place cookie sheet or large piece of tin foil on the oven rack just underneath skillet, then carefully place skillet in the oven. Bake for 35-45 minutes, until thick and bubbly.

THE BEST BAKED BEANS EVER
You won't believe how good this baked beans recipe tastes. Serve the dish at your next BBQ or as a side for dinner this week.

Steps:
- Adjust oven rack to lower-middle position and heat oven to 325 degrees.
- Fry bacon in large, deep sauté pan skillet until bacon has partially cooked and released about 1/4 cup drippings. Remove bacon from pan and drain on paper towels.
- Add onions and peppers to drippings in pan and sauté until tender, about 5 minutes.
- Add beans and remaining ingredients bring to a simmer. (If skillet is not large enough, add beans and heat to a simmer then transfer to a large bowl and stir in remaining ingredients).
- Pour flavored beans into a greased 13-by 9-inch (or similar size) ovenproof pan. Top with bacon, then bake until beans are bubbly and sauce is the consistency of pancake syrup, about 2 hours. Let stand to thicken slightly and serve.
EASY BAKED BEANS RECIPE
An Easy Baked Beans Recipe for the stovetop when you don't want to turn on the oven and heat up the kitchen. Baked beans from scratch in under 40 minutes!

Steps:
- In a heavy bottomed pot over medium heat, sauté 1/4 pound diced thick cut bacon for 2-3 minutes. Add 1/2 cup chopped onion and sauté another 2-3 minutes.
- Add to the pot the 1/2 cup strong black coffee, 1/2 cup ketchup, 2 tablespoons Worcestershire sauce, 1 tablespoon brown sugar, and 3 cups cooked pinto beans. Mix well.
- Bring to a boil, reduce heat to low, and cover pot. Cook for 30 minutes.
